FORMULATION AND ACTIVITY TESTING OF A PREPARATION OF CHERRY FRUIT (Muntingia calabura L.) SYRUP AS ACUTE ANTIDIARRHEA IN MICE



Description:
The problem of diarrhea is an important problem to overcome, especially in the Samarinda area, East Kalimantan Province. The number of diarrhea cases is increasing every year. In 2021, there were 34,436 cases nationally and 4,706 cases in Samarinda. Viruses and bacteria can cause diarrhea. The cherry plant has antibacterial and antidiarrheal properties because of its Alkaloid, flavonoid and tannin content. This research focuses on investigating the potential of syrup from the secondary metabolite juice of cherry fruit syrup in curing acute diarrhea in male Wistar rats. The research method used was to compare 5 groups with varying concentrations of cherry syrup. Measurements include assessing when the diarrhea started, how often the diarrhea occurs, its texture, severity, and how long the diarrhea lasts. Research shows that cherry syrup has a positive effect in reducing diarrhea symptoms such as bowel movement frequency, consistency, weight and duration. Based on the results of research conducted, it shows that cherry fruit syrup (Muntigia calabura L.) can treat acute diarrhea.
